Add 9/28 and 42/40
1st number: 9/28, 2nd number: 1 2/40
9/28 + 42/40 is 48/35.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 28 and 40 is 280
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 280 - For the 1st fraction, since 28 × 10 = 280,
9/28 = 9 × 10/28 × 10 = 90/280 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 40 × 7 = 280,
42/40 = 42 × 7/40 × 7 = 294/280 - Add the two like fractions:
90/280 + 294/280 = 90 + 294/280 = 384/280 - 384/280 simplified gives 48/35
- So, 9/28 + 42/40 = 48/35
